A "Kerio Control license key generator" is a hazard. The risks—malware, legal trouble, and a vulnerable network—far outweigh the cost of a legitimate license. To ensure the protection of your business, always use authentic software directly from the vendor or an authorized reseller.

Network anomalies, VPN failures, and routing misconfigurations require immediate expert intervention. Running a cracked instance means your IT team has no access to official Kerio technical support, documentation updates, or patch deployments, leading to prolonged operational downtime during a crisis.
